Bob Moog Foundation / Asheville Brewing Company Moog Filtered Ale: Celebrates Moog, Supports Bob Moog Foundation
So you like Moog and you like beer? Who doesn't? Well lucky for all of the music-making, ale-guzzling Moog devotees out there, the Asheville Brewing Company and the Bob Moog Foundation have teamed up to launch the limited-edition Moog Filtered Ale, a pale beer named in honor of synthesizer pioneer Bob Moog.
The pale ale will be available beginning May 27, 2010 at the Bob Moog Foundation's fundraising event, Moogus Operandi, featuring synthesizer guru Erik Norlander. All profits from the sale of the beer will be donated to the Bob Moog Foundation to benefit its projects spearheaded by executive director Michelle Moog-Koussa, such as the many interactive educational programs designed to teach science through music, and the creation of a Moogseum. Coincidentally, the timing of the launch of the beer comes close to Moog's birthday on May 23. He would have wanted this.
Moog Filtered Ale will be be distributed nationally and internationally in 22-ounce bottles through Asheville's Bruisin' Ales and will be available on tap in various locations throughout Moog's home base of Western North Carolina. Note that the beer will be sold from May 27 through July 31, after which it will no longer be available.
Doug Riley, brewer and part owner of the Asheville Brewing Company, describes Moog Filtered Ale as an American-style pale ale with distinctive notes of caramel and pine. He continues, "It's a very accessible beer that reflects the Moog legacy. I've been a fan of Bob Moog since college, and I am excited to present a beer in honor of an American pioneer."
Designed by Asheville artist Phil Cheney, the label for the ale shows Moog leaning over a keyboard with musical notes, synthesizer knobs, and patch cables floating from his head. The number “76” graces the upper right-hand corner of the label, commemorating Bob Moog's upcoming 76th birthday.
